Dela via


NetworkRuleSet Klass

Nätverksregeluppsättning.

Alla obligatoriska parametrar måste fyllas i för att kunna skickas till Azure.

Arv
azure.mgmt.storage._serialization.Model
NetworkRuleSet

Konstruktor

NetworkRuleSet(*, default_action: str | _models.DefaultAction = 'Allow', bypass: str | _models.Bypass = 'AzureServices', resource_access_rules: List[_models.ResourceAccessRule] | None = None, virtual_network_rules: List[_models.VirtualNetworkRule] | None = None, ip_rules: List[_models.IPRule] | None = None, **kwargs)

Variabler

bypass
str eller Bypass

Anger om trafik kringgås för loggning/mått/AzureServices. Möjliga värden är valfri kombination av loggning| Mått| AzureServices (till exempel "Loggning, mått" eller Ingen för att kringgå ingen av dessa trafik. Kända värden är: "None", "Logging", "Metrics" och "AzureServices".

resource_access_rules
list[ResourceAccessRule]

Anger åtkomstregler för resurser.

virtual_network_rules
list[VirtualNetworkRule]

Anger regler för virtuellt nätverk.

ip_rules
list[IPRule]

Anger IP-ACL-reglerna.

default_action
str eller DefaultAction

Anger standardåtgärden tillåt eller neka när inga andra regler matchar. Kända värden är: "Tillåt" och "Neka".